Fr. Michael L. Santhumayor, the principal and campus director of Milagres College, Mangaluru, has achieved a significant academic milestone by being awarded a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) degree in management from Srinivas University, Mangaluru. His doctoral research focused on ‘Dimensions of Work Engagement and Its Impact on Organisational Citizenship Behaviour – A Study among the College Teachers of Dakshina Kannada District’. The degree was conferred on June 28, marking the culmination of his rigorous academic journey.

Under the mentorship of Dr. Carmelita Goveas, a distinguished research professor at Srinivas University, Fr. Santhumayor conducted an in-depth study exploring the relationship between work engagement levels and organizational citizenship behavior among college teachers in the Dakshina Kannada district. His thesis contributes valuable insights into management practices within educational institutions, emphasizing the role of employee engagement in fostering positive organizational behavior.
